Vanraaj Meaning — Sanskrit Origin, Boy Name & Details (2025)

Vanraaj is a powerful Sanskrit name that evokes images of natural majesty and royal authority. Meaning ‘king of the forest’ or ‘forest ruler’, this name carries deep roots in Indian culture and Hindu tradition. With its compound structure of ‘van’ (forest) and ‘rāj’ (king), Vanraaj symbolizes strength, protection, and sovereignty over one’s domain. This name has been borne by notable figures in Indian arts and continues to be chosen for its regal, nature-connected significance.

Meaning of Vanraaj

Vanraaj derives from classical Sanskrit, combining ‘van’ (वन), meaning forest, woodland, or grove, with ‘rāj’ (राज्), meaning king, ruler, or sovereign. The complete meaning is ‘king of the forest’ or ‘ruler of the woods’. In Sanskrit literature and Hindu epics, such titles were often bestowed upon powerful forest-dwelling creatures or deities who presided over natural realms. The name appears in various Sanskrit compounds and has been used metaphorically to describe lions (the traditional ‘king of the jungle’) and other dominant forest beings. Linguistically, it follows standard Sanskrit compounding rules where ‘van’ modifies ‘rāj’ to create a descriptive royal title.

Origin & Cultural Significance

Vanraaj originates from Sanskrit, the ancient liturgical language of Hinduism that has influenced numerous Indian languages. As a compound name, it reflects the sophisticated naming traditions of Sanskrit where meaningful elements are combined to create descriptive appellations. The name appears in Indian cultural contexts, particularly within Hindu communities, where nature-based names with royal connotations have historical significance. While not among the most common Sanskrit names, Vanraaj maintains cultural relevance through its evocative meaning and has been adapted into modern Indian naming practices, particularly in regions with strong Sanskrit linguistic heritage.

Famous People Named Vanraaj

  • Vanraj Bhatia — Renowned Indian music composer known for his work in Indian cinema and television
  • Vanraj K. S. — Indian film director and screenwriter in the Malayalam film industry
